Biden executive order on sensitive personal information does little for now to curb data market – but spotlights the threat the market poses

Summary by Ground News
The Biden administration has identified exploiting Americans' sensitive personal data as a national emergency. The White House issued an executive order on Feb. 28, 2024, aimed at preventing these countries from accessing Americans' data. The order adopts a broad definition of sensitive data that should be protected, but the order is limited in the protections it affords.
